Glen Powell Admits He Weighed in on Sydney-Sweeney Romance Rumors

Sydney Sweeney And Glen PowellThe chemistry between them did not go unnoticed during filming and advertising Everyone but you last year — and according to a new interview with the actor, it was all part of the plan.

The two stars sparked romance rumors in 2023 with their romantic comedy. Everyone but youwhich were only exacerbated by Powell’s separation with ex-girlfriend Gigi Paris and Sweeney She is not wearing her engagement ring from fiancé Jonathan Davino.

As Powell has since told you The New York Times“The two things you need to sell a romantic comedy are fun and chemistry. “Sydney and I have a lot of fun together and we have a lot of effortless chemistry,” added Top Gun: Maverick Actor: “People want what’s on screen off screen, too, and sometimes you just have to lean into it a little – and it worked beautifully. Sydney is very smart.”

The actor acknowledged this to his co-star Sweeney, who also served as an executive producer on the film The New York Times her role in marketing the film, including promoting social media trends by re-sharing fan videos on her Instagram story. The newspaper also referred to an advertising campaign Video from co-stars whispering pick-up lines to each other, and the comments section is littered with fans voicing their suspicions about the true nature of their off-screen relationship.

Addressing the extent of their involvement in marketing, Sweeney said that Just she was there “on every call.”

“I wanted to make sure that when we were promoting this film we were having an active conversation with the audience,” she said, “because at the end of the day they are the ones who created the entire narrative.”

But as Powell admitted, they obviously helped. In Behind-the-scenes interviews shared exclusively with ETPowell said: “This film felt like a romantic comedy because it’s very easy to pretend to fall in love in Sydney.”

Speaking about filming a romantic comedy, Powell added: “The ideas of love are running through your head as these big romantic moments happen. So sometimes.” [it’s] It’s harder to distinguish between real life and fake life.

They are not the first stars to convince fans of a real romance with their project. In 2019 – shortly after her Oscar win for A star Is Born – Lady Gaga addressed speculation that she and co-star Bradley Cooper are actually in love after her performance at the ceremony.

“Social media is, quite frankly, the toilet of the internet,” she said in one interview with Jimmy Kimmel. “…Yes, people saw love and guess what – we wanted you to see that. This is a love song, ‘Shallow’. The film A star Is Born – it’s a love story.”
